Original Description
Jack Spurling’s Ariel captures the exhilarating spirit of maritime adventure through its masterful depiction of the iconic clipper ship surging through wind-whipped waves. Spurling, a renowned British maritime painter, rendered the scene with vivid realism and dynamic motion, showcasing his deep understanding of naval architecture and seafaring tradition. Painted in the early 20th century, the work reflects the Romantic-era fascination with maritime grandeur while adhering to Spurling’s precise, almost photographic attention to detail—especially evident in the ship’s taut sails and churning wake. Within maritime art history, Ariel holds significance as a testament to Spurling’s legacy in preserving the golden age of sail, combining technical accuracy with artistic drama to evoke nostalgia and awe for seafaring history.
